I had spoken to the Dept of Veterans Affairs (for those of you who dont know ... my husband is a Vietnam Veteran) to find out just what services we could receive.

I can get a cleaner, someone to come in to help him daily, or put him into respite (short term) residential care. He is also entitled to have someone come in and stay with him if I need to be away overnight any time. So these services are available for him right now, only a phone call away. Unfortunately they like quite a bit of notice in advance. So that is the difficulty. But it is definitely something I feel I may need to action at some stage.
